rooky

   Also found in: Wikipedia 0.01 sec.
rook·y  (rk)
adj.
Of, characteristic of, or abundant in rooks.

rooky [ˈrʊkɪ]
adj rookier, rookiest
(Life Sciences & Allied Applications / Zoology) Literary abounding in rooks
